What is a Professional Airbnb Co-Host?

Before delving into the benefits, let’s clarify what a professional Airbnb co-host does. Essentially, a co-host is a property management expert who assists Airbnb hosts in managing their rental properties. This role encompasses a wide range of responsibilities, from guest communication to property maintenance and pricing optimization. Professional co-hosts like us bring efficiency and expertise to the table, making the hosting experience seamless for property owners.

The Benefits of Hiring a Professional Co-Host

  1. Increased Booking Revenue: One of the primary benefits of hiring a professional co-host is the potential for increased revenue. Co-hosts have the expertise to optimize pricing and occupancy rates. In the Rio Grande Valley, where demand can vary throughout the year, this ability can significantly boost your income. For example, during peak winter months when snowbirds flock to the region, a co-host can adjust pricing to maximize earnings.
  2. Time and Stress Reduction: Managing an Airbnb property can be time-consuming and stressful. Co-hosts take on the responsibilities of guest communication, check-ins, and maintenance, allowing property owners to enjoy more free time and peace of mind. This is particularly valuable for those who own multiple properties or have other commitments.
  3. Local Expertise: Knowing the Rio Grande Valley market is crucial for success in short-term rentals. Co-hosts with local knowledge can provide insights into the preferences of travelers and help tailor your property to meet their expectations. Whether it’s recommending the best Tex-Mex restaurants in Pharr or understanding seasonal trends, having a co-host who understands the region is a competitive advantage.
  4. Enhanced Guest Experience: Happy guests leave glowing reviews, which, in turn, attract more bookings. Professional co-hosts excel at creating memorable guest experiences, from providing clean and well-maintained properties to responding promptly to inquiries. Satisfied guests translate into repeat business and positive word-of-mouth.
